India is often called the "Land of Festivals." Unlike a single holiday season, India offers non-stop content opportunities: Diwali (the festival of lights), Holi (colors), Eid, Pongal, Onam, Durga Puja, and Ganesh Chaturthi. Each festival carries unique food recipes, clothing styles, and home decor aesthetics.
